-- Hoogle documentation, generated by Haddock -- See Hoogle, http://www.haskell.org/hoogle/ -- | Parse and render JSON simply. -- -- Derulo parses and renders JSON simply. @package derulo @version 0.0.0 -- | Derulo parses and renders JSON simply. It aims to provide an RFC 7159 -- compliant parser and renderer without incurring any dependencies. It -- is intended to be used either for learning or in situations where -- dependencies are unwanted. In normal usage, prefer a faster, more -- robust library like Aeson. -- -- Derulo does not export any identifiers that conflict with the prelude -- and can be imported unqualified. -- --
-- >>> import Derulo ---- -- Use readJSON to parse a String into a JSON value. -- --
-- >>> readJSON " null " -- Just Null ---- -- Use showJSON to render a JSON value as a String. -- --
-- >>> showJSON Null -- "null" --module Derulo -- | A JSON value as described by RFC 7159. data JSON Null :: JSON Boolean :: Bool -> JSON Number :: Integer -> Integer -> JSON String :: String -> JSON Array :: [JSON] -> JSON Object :: [(String, JSON)] -> JSON -- | Parses a string as JSON. -- --
